Aims and Scope
The Scandinavian Society of Korea was established
in 1999 with the aim of stimulating research on Scandinavian studies, sharing research
results and facilitating social interactions and cooperation among researchers
in Scandinavian studies. The Scandinavian Society of Korea also publishes the peer-reviewed,
interdisciplinary journal (Journal of the Scandinavian Society of Korea, JSSK) twice
a year (June and December). |
